Nestled in the San Jacinto Mountains surrounded by hundreds of thousands of green trees lies this charming cabin with character - the perfect getaway for outdoor enthusiasts. Whether you come for the excellent mountain climbing Tahquitz Peak or the fantastic mountain biking trails, this ideal location is the place to call home base during your stay! Just a short drive into town, you'll experience amazing local eateries, boutique shops, and family-friendly attractions. Get some great fishing done or float down Strawberry Creek with your group to create fun memories that'll last a lifetime.
The moment you step inside, it's like you have stepped into the 1950s. The bright interior is furnished with colorful and eclectic vintage decor and furniture from the 1950s - a blast to the past. You'll find that the kitchen supplies are vintage, as well as a collection of vintage board games and books. The kitchen is also equipped with a farm-style range and a sink with a 180-degree view. Warm yourself and cuddle up with a great vacation read next to the grand stone fireplace, while your loved ones gather and play board games or watch Netflix.
Two bedrooms are located in the cabin, and the detached suite above the garage is a private hideaway with a mini-fridge and en suite bathroom. The wooded interior gives off a rustic vibe and really makes you feel like you're away from it all. Dine alfresco on the spacious porch and enjoy all the sights and sounds that nature has to offer.

Loved this old school cabin.
This cabin is a 1950s authentic, rustic, quaint cabin. If you're looking for a place with a modern feel, this isn't it (except for the washer/dryer addition perhaps). If you're looking for a cabin that hasn't changed much in 60 years, that makes you sigh with nostalgia, this is the perfect place for you. Even has old school, keyed roller skates and a Chinese checker board as part of the decor. We would not change a thing about it.
Everything works, I think. We never turned on the TV, so can't confirm it's working. The place was very clean. Only downsides were the Keurig coffee machine and the trundle bed. We were 3 older gals, staying 2 nights, and they only provided 4 Keurig coffee pods. Ugh. Plus, we really don't like the environmental impact of individual, plastic pods. Our generation and our parents' generation have done enough damage to the Earth. We brought our own coffee because the listing said it had a coffee pot. Next time, we'll confirm the type of coffee maker.
The trundle bed was quite firm and almost unusable. The bedroom door handle kept coming off, too. But we actually thought that added to the charm of the cabin, so we didn't mind it at all. Please don't fix it!
The Vacasa property manager needs more employees. We had some questions during our stay, including a time-sensitive question, and we didn't receive responses until more than a day later. Not a good look for the Property Manager.
All in all, please keep this place as quaint as it is.
